Joy has a Sound: Announcing Orsa Music Hall!
We’ve partnered with Music Hall Detroit to ignite joy and inspire even more access to the arts with an exciting new partnership in the Motor City!
Music Hall Center for the Performing Arts, one of the city’s iconic cultural institutions, and orsa credit union, the credit union you knew as Community Financial, have secured a transformative partnership that includes naming rights to the new Music Hall Expansion, along with long-term support for programming, education and community engagement.
When we started this, we didn’t ask, ‘Where can our name go?’ We asked, ‘Where does Detroit’s future need support?’
Music Hall Detroit is approaching 100 years of cultural leadership. From the swing of Count Basie’s orchestra to the poetry of Eartha Kitt and the legacy of Aretha Franklin, it has shaped Detroit’s identity through music, performance, and access to the arts.

As the Music Hall approaches its 100th anniversary, orsa credit union is honored to stand alongside them at the outset of their next chapter, investing in the expansion of their mission and the creative future of Detroit for decades to come. At orsa, the credit union you knew as Community Financial, we are united by a shared belief that the arts do more than entertain. They spark possibility.
Our new name reflects who we have always been and where we are going next. Choosing orsa was about clarity, courage, and committing even more boldly to our purpose at a moment of growth, for our member-owned cooperative and for the communities we serve.
That same spirit lives in this partnership. Through a 25-year naming agreement, we are proud to showcase our commitment to Detroit and the arts while also telling our story.
